The 2nd edition of Kinshasa Fashion Week was held in the sports complex: Shark Club on 18th and 19th July respectively. The highlight was well recieved, 16 African Stylists and designers made ready to wear couture which spanned accross the culture, lifestyle and tradition of the congolese people. Over 200 models were present to stride the catwalk in an African perspective. View some of the designers whose collections were showcased in the Related Stories.
